Invoke the client in debug mode (ssh -v). This problem was fixed in 2.1.0.

SilentDeny doesn't seem to work for any authentication method. Note that the command you have run may also return the same exit values. The ssh1 manpage suggests that you put defaults at the end of the config file, which is correct; when looking up a directive in the config file, ssh1 uses the first check over here

You instructed ssh1, either on the command line or in your configuration file, to use a hostname or username that's longer than this limit.

ssh1 prints "No host key is known ERROR_SSH_GSSAPI_SERVER_ERROR_MESSAGE 603 (0x025B) GSS API server error. For instance ssh myapp 'exit 42' echo $? Ask your system administrator for assistance. click here now

scp2 is running the wrong copy of ssh2 from /usr/local/bin/ssh2, rather than /usr/local/f-secure/bin/ssh2. If your systems don't agree on canonical hostnames, you'll have no end of trouble with RhostsRSA. Even the help messages look weird. By any chance, did you omit a colon?

Compilation problems specific to one operating system, such as "HyperLinux beta 0.98 requires the -- with-woozle flag"

Problems and bugs should print 42 ($? If you don't see any obvious output commands, look for stty or tset commands that might be printing something.

The disconnect codes are the following: host not allowed to connect 1 protocol error 2 key exchange failed 3 reserved 4 MAC error 5 compression error 6 service not available 7 Sftp Error Code 255 Port 22 is the default, but the remote system administrator might have changed it. For a reference of troubleshooting articles related to specific error codes, see this Knowledge Base article: Troubleshooting error codes and messages System error codes Linux Mac Windows FASP Management error codes All Rights Reserved.

If you want the file to be owned by a different remote user, scp must authenticate as that different user. Sftp Error Handling Shell Script after executing an SSH, SCP, or SFTP command. Advertisements: These servers would generally use code 4 (Failure) for many errors for which there is a specific code defined in the later versions of SFTP protocol, such as: Renaming a If they are symbolic links, check whether they point to SSH1 or SSH2 files. (SSH2 files have names ending in "2".)

When I try to connect to an SSH server, I

That is, if the SSH connection is coming from the address, then gethostbyname( on hades must return "earth", and not a nickname or alias for the host (e.g., if the Creating a directory that already exists. Sftp Return Codes For SSH2, you must add a line of text to ~/.ssh2/authorization, Key mykey.pub.

Public-key authentication isn't working. Ssh Error Code 255 Both sshd and the login program are printing it.

This is a security feature. http://cygnussoft.com/error-code/lexmark-fax-error-codes.html Why doesn't compiler report missing semicolon? Try terminating and restarting sshd.

12.2.5. The four available authentication methods for this are:

Public-key with ssh-agent

Public-key with an unencrypted key on disk (empty passphrase)


Kerberos (SSH1 and OpenSSH/1 only) Automatic authentication has a number of important issues Openssh Error Codes

Without PAM, though, if your system is using MD5-hashed passwords instead of the more traditional crypt (DES) hash, you must use -- with-md5-passwords. Are you running an agent? But WinSCP never uses these. this content Are non-English speakers better protected from (international) phishing?

Attachmate-defined SCP/SFTP Exit Codes 0 Success 1 Undetermined error in file copy 3 Destination is not directory, but it should be 4 Connecting to host failed 5 Connection lost for some Sftp Return Code 256 The later ssh2 ran the earlier ssh-signer2 program, and the client/signer protocol had changed, causing it to hang.

sftp2 reports "ssh_packet_wrapper_input: invalid packet received." Although this error appears mysterious, its cause This error may be used locally, but must not be return by a server.

If ssh2 encounters an error, you usually see the reason in an error message.

First, you confirm that the SSH server in question supports CAST-128:

$ /usr/local/f-secure/bin/ssh2 -v -c cast server ... write stdout: Broken pipe." or "packet too long". No. A Badly Formatted Packet Or Other Sftp Protocol Incompatibility Was Detected. This problem has been addressed in SSH-2.2.0 with the AllowCshrcSourcingWithSubsystems flag, which defaults to no, instructing the shell not to run the user's startup file. [Section 5.7.1, "Disabling the Shell Startup

For a list of Secure Shell return codes in UNIX, see Technical Note 2487. See above. 5 Bad message A badly formatted packet or other SFTP protocol incompatibility was detected. 6 No connection There is no connection to the server. One option is to exit right away if the mkdir fails: ssh myapp 'mkdir /some/dir || exit 42; do-more-stuff' if [[ $? = 1 ]]; then echo "Remote mkdir failed" fi have a peek at these guys Server Problems

Public-key authentication How do I install my public key file on the remote host the first time? Related articles Error 34/73: Management authorization refused Error - Server aborted session: Unknown authentication method Where are my log files located? If you use the single-shell method to start an agent, this is normal. You ordinarily use SSH2, so /usr/local/bin is in your PATH, but /usr/local/f-secure isn't.

Use PgpKeyId 0x0276C297 instead.

12.2.3. Your server's idle timeout value may be too short. For example, 143 would be returned for SIGTERM (signal number 15). 64 + disconnect code This is returned on disconnect, clean or otherwise. Most SSH/SFTP servers, including the most commonly used OpenSSH, support only SFTP version 3 that defines only codes 0 to 8.

We have run afoul of it using hostbased authentication with both 2.1.0 and 2.2.0 installed. Normally, the SSH1 client and server negotiate to determine which cipher to use, so you probably forced a particular cipher by providing the -c flag on the ssh1 command line or Unless (by coincidence) $MAIL is the same on the local and remote machines, the command won't behave as expected.

Don't rely on shell quirks and coincidences to get your work done. This is usually just a matter of copying the appropriate sshd.pam file from the contrib directory in the OpenSSH distribution, naming the copy "sshd" and placing it in the PAM configuration

Does your local username differ from the remote username? Maybe they are SSH2 programs when you are expecting SSH1, or vice versa. Yes No Somewhat Not sure yet Additional comments about this tech note: Error: Your web browser must have JavaScript enabled to submit this feedback form. Remember that options are separated by commas, not whitespace.

Your shell startup file (e.g., ~/.cshrc, ~/.bashrc), which is run when scp connects, might be writing a message on standard output. Can it preserve file ownership? In this case the server is required to provide meaningful description of the error itself (see above). If not, check the following:

Make sure you have X working before using SSH.

Your SSH connection attempt failed, and your client was configured to fall back to an rsh connection. [Section, "RSH issues"] However, the server was compiled without rsh fallback support or